Part 1: In this part, you are going to design a static queue of characters implemented as an array of 5 characters. Complete the code below as specified by the comments in bold. // define aliases for element type and queue size class Queue { private: // declare array to hold queue elements, // integers to hold front and rear positions, // and another integer to keep track of the number of items in Queue public: // Write the prototype of the Constructor, enqueue, dequeue, isFull, // isEmpty, displayAll } ; // implement the public methods highlighted in bold here int main () { Queue q; el t c; cout << " initial Queue contents" << endl; q. displayAll (); q. dequeue (c); q.enqueue ( 'a’); cout << endl << Queue contents after adding a: << endl; q.displayAll (); q. enqueue ( 'b’ ) ; q.enqueue ( 'c'); q. enqueue ( 'd’); q.enqueue ( 'e’) ; q.enqueue ( `f'); cout << endl << " Queue contents after adding b-f: << endl; q.displayAl1(); q. dequeue (c); cout << endl << c < endl; cout << endl << " Queue contents after removing one element: << endl; q.displayAl1(); q. dequeue (c); cout << endl << Removed element: << c << endl; cout << endl << " Queue contents after removing another element: << endl; q.displayAl1 (); q.enqueue ( `g’ ) ; q.enqueue ( 'h’) ; q.enqueue ( 'i'); cout << endl << " Queue contents after adding g, h, i: << endl; q.displayAl1(); q. dequeue (c); q. dequeue (c); q.dequeue (c); q. dequeue (c); cout << endl << " Queue contents after removing 4 elements: << endl; q. dequeue (c); q. dequeue (c); cout << endl << " final Queue contents << endl; q. displayAll (); return 0;
